PEOPLE v. WADE

Docket Nos. Crim. 6493, 6494.

53 Cal.2d 322 (1959)

348 P.2d 116

1 Cal. Rptr. 683

THE PEOPLE, Respondent, v. LAWRENCE WADE, Appellant. THE PEOPLE, Respondent, v. ELLA MAE MILLER, Appellant.

Supreme Court of California. In Bank.

December 23, 1959.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Wilmont Sweeney and Ruth Jacobs, under appointment by the Supreme Court, for Appellants.

Stanley Mosk, Attorney General, John S. McInerny and Miriam E. Wolff, Deputy Attorneys General, for Respondent.


WHITE, J.

This is an appeal pursuant to section 1239, subdivision (b), of the Penal Code from a judgment imposing the death penalty on Lawrence Wade following his conviction of murder in the first degree. He also appeals from a judgment of conviction of attempted robbery in the first degree.
